Haunted Illusions, a magic spectacular for the entire family featuring several original illusions, starring David Caserta will appear at the State Theatre on Halloween Night, Saturday, October 31st at 7 PM.
 
The performance includes the illusion “SPIKES”, which features 99.9 The Hawk’s Morning Show personality Samantha Layne, who will lie on a table while David attempts to pull 18 spikes up through her body!
 
Haunted Illusions is an evening of mind?blowing magic and comedy that gets the whole audience into the act.  Master illusionist David Caserta has people levitating, disappearing, and reappearing in illusions that have been created just for this show. Families will thrill, laugh and possibly vanish from sight at a magic spectacular like no other.

David Caserta is an award winning magician who has toured the country with this unique production. He has performed around the country the last 20 years presenting over 10,000 shows. At age 16, David was hired to teach courses in magic at colleges and universities, and he went on to study Theatre Arts at Muhlenberg College.
 
After an audition in Las Vegas, he was cast in the popular TV show, “Saved By The Bell” and toured the country to New York, New Mexico, California, Arizona, Alabama, Georgia, Ohio, Virginia, and Pennsylvania performing 5-8 shows per day at theme parks and theaters. 

This is the second appearance of Haunted Illusions at the State Theatre.  For his first appearance in October 2007, David also performed a levitation from the historic State Theatre marquee.
